I'm new to writing UDFs for Fluent 6.3. I am trying to write a UDF for a Velocity Inlet boundary condition. For every time step, I want this boundary condition to be updated to a new temperature (same velocity). The new updated value should be a function of the average temperature of all cell faces in another boundary that is updated with a new calculated value at every time step. Summary of what i want to write: T1(t) = f ( face_temp_average( T2(t) ) ) I do not know what define macro I should be using for the temperature update, how I can get the average of all faces on a face thread, and finally how I can call the values of another boundary when writing a UDF for a boundary condition.
